Identification
Common Name5-Hydroxy-3-(4-hydroxybenzyl)-7,8-dimethoxy-4-chromanone
ClassSmall Molecule
Description5-Hydroxy-3-(4-hydroxybenzyl)-7,8-dimethoxy-4-chromanone is found in herbs and spices. 5-Hydroxy-3-(4-hydroxybenzyl)-7,8-dimethoxy-4-chromanone is isolated from Muscari comosum (tassel hyacinth).

Chemical Taxonomy
Description belongs to the class of organic compounds known as homoisoflavanones. These are homoisoflavonoids with a structure based on the chromanone system. Chromanone is a bicyclic compound consisting of a 3,4-dihydro-1-benzopyran, which bears a ketone group at the 4-position.
